C# 中的循环、控制流与预处理指令
在 C# 编程中,循环、控制流语句以及预处理指令是非常重要的概念,它们可以让程序按照我们的意愿执行,处理各种复杂的逻辑。下面我们来详细了解这些内容。
1. for 循环
for 循环是一种常用的循环结构,它经常会使用到自增和自减运算符。for 循环和 while 循环类似,都是在满足特定条件时不断执行代码块。不过,for 循环有内置的语法来初始化、递增和测试计数器的值。
例如,下面的代码展示了如何使用 for 循环将一个整数转换为二进制形式:
public class BinaryConverter
{
public static void Main()
{
const int size = 64;
ulong value;
char bit;
System.Console.Write ("Enter an integer: ");
value = (ulong)long.Parse(System.Console.ReadLine());
ulong mask = 1ul << size - 1;
for (int count = 0; count < size; count++)
{
bit = ((mask & value) > 0) ? '1': '0';
System.Console.Write(bit);
m
超级会员免费看
订阅专栏 解锁全文
1720

被折叠的 条评论
为什么被折叠?



